How a Retail Recruitment Agency Can Help You Find Work

Retail jobseekers: How a Retail Recruitment Agency can help you find work

in General, Jobseekers

South Africa’s retail sector is one of the country’s biggest employers, offering opportunities in every corner. From bustling shopping malls to local convenience stores, but for many jobseekers, breaking into retail isn’t as straightforward as it seems. The competition is fierce, job ads don’t always tell the full story and it’s easy to feel stuck sending applications with little response.

This is where a retail recruitment agency becomes a game-changer. Instead of navigating the job market alone, agencies give jobseekers direct access to employers, faster placements and the career support needed to stand out. Whether you’re hoping to start as a cashier, gain experience as a sales assistant or step into more specialized roles like stock control or merchandising, a recruitment partner can help you secure work quickly and confidently.

Why jobseekers struggle to find retail jobs on their own

At first glance, landing a job in retail may seem simple. Stores are everywhere, and positions such as cashiers, sales assistants, and stock controllers are always in demand. However, the reality is that many jobseekers encounter obstacles that make the process more difficult than expected:

  • Intense competition

Retail roles attract a high number of applicants, particularly in busy city centers where job demand outpaces available positions.

 

  • Hidden opportunities

Not every vacancy is advertised publicly. Many retailers prefer working directly with trusted agencies to fill roles quickly and efficiently.

 

  • Limited experience

Entry-level candidates often struggle to showcase their skills or present themselves professionally in CVs and interviews.

 

  • Time-consuming process

Searching for jobs, sending applications and waiting for responses can take weeks or even months, leaving jobseekers frustrated and uncertain.

 

This is where a specialized retail recruitment agency becomes invaluable. Instead of navigating the job market alone, candidates gain a direct connection to employers who are actively hiring. Helping them bypass the usual challenges and secure work much faster.

Types of retail jobs you can find through a recruitment agency

The retail sector offers a wide range of opportunities, from entry-level positions to more specialized roles. An agency not only connects jobseekers with these opportunities but also provides guidance, preparation, and direct access to employers who are hiring right now. Here are some of the most common roles you can secure through an agency:

Cashier jobs

Cashiers are the frontline of any retail business, handling customer transactions, managing tills and ensuring smooth service. A job agency helps candidates prepare for these roles by offering CV support and quick placement in stores that need reliable staff. Agencies often work with large retail chains, giving jobseekers access to positions that might not be advertised elsewhere.

Stock controller roles

Stock controllers play a critical role behind the scenes by managing inventory, checking deliveries and keeping shelves fully stocked. Recruitment agencies help candidates secure these roles by highlighting transferable skills, such as attention to detail and organizational ability, that employers value. With agency support, jobseekers can move into stable positions where their work directly impacts store efficiency.

Merchandising and visual display

Merchandisers and display staff help shape the shopping experience by arranging products, setting up promotions, and ensuring stores look inviting. An agency can open doors to these creative roles by connecting candidates with brands that value presentation skills. Agencies also guide jobseekers on how to showcase creativity and adaptability when applying for merchandising positions.

General workers and internships

For jobseekers entering the workforce for the first time, retail recruitment agencies provide access to entry-level jobs and internships. These roles are ideal for gaining hands-on experience, building confidence and learning retail basics. Agencies often partner with major retailers to offer structured opportunities where new entrants can grow and eventually progress to permanent employment.

How to Register with a Retail Recruitment Agency in South Africa

Registering with a retail recruitment agency in South Africa is one of the fastest ways to secure work in the retail sector. The process is straightforward, but jobseekers who prepare well often stand out and land jobs faster.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you maximize your chances of success:

1. Research and choose the right agency

Not all recruitment agencies specialize in retail. Take time to find one with a strong reputation and proven success. Check the agency’s website and social media pages to see current vacancies and the industries they serve.

2. Prepare a professional CV

Your CV is the first impression employers see. Highlight retail-related skills such as customer service, teamwork, communication, cash handling and stock management. Even if you don’t have formal retail experience, include transferable skills from school, internships, or other part-time jobs.

3. Register online 

Most agencies make registration simple. You can:

  • Submit your CV and details through their website, or
  • Email your CV to the relevant branch

4. Attend screening interviews

After registering, agencies usually invite candidates to a screening interview. This is your chance to showcase your personality, reliability and availability. Agencies assess your suitability for different retail roles and may also test basic skills, such as numeracy for cashier roles or attention to detail for stock control.

Treat the agency interview as seriously as you would an interview with a retailer. Dress neatly, arrive on time and be professional.

5. Stay responsive and flexible

Agencies move quickly because retailers often need staff at short notice. Responding promptly to calls, emails or messages can make the difference between landing a job and missing an opportunity. Flexibility with shifts, locations and contract types (temporary, part-time, or permanent) will also increase your chances of being placed faster.

Keep your phone close and check your email daily. Opportunities can come and go in hours, not days.

6. Maintain a good relationship with your agency

Think of your agency as a career partner. The better your relationship with recruiters, the more likely they are to recommend you to employers. Be reliable, professional and open about your career goals so they can match you with the right roles.
